The Australian’s Lead Writer Graham Lloyd says the nation’s major energy transition is a “time bomb” for the Labor government.

“It’s invested in a big energy transition, set targets, and legislated them,” he told Sky News Australia. “All the advice it’s getting is ‘look this isn’t really going to plan’ – it’s big projects involving lots of money that are too slow and they’re not arriving.”
